How they compare

Lithuania currently reports 1,954 TJ against 1,858 TJ in Latvia, a difference of 96 TJ.

That makes Lithuania's figure about 1.1 times Latvia's.

The two have swapped places 2 times across 25 shared years of data; in 2000 it was Lithuania ahead.

Latvia ranks 39th and Lithuania ranks 38th of 84 countries.

Latvia has averaged higher in every one of the 3 decades both report.

Head to head by decade

Decade Latvia Lithuania Difference Ahead
2000s 226 TJ 79.1 TJ 146.9 TJ Latvia
2010s 2,784 TJ 974.8 TJ 1,809 TJ Latvia
2020s 2,420 TJ 1,728 TJ 692.29 TJ Latvia

Averages of every year both report within each decade.

The FAOSTAT domain Bioenergy contains data on bioenergy use and bioenergy production, covering the following items: i) animal waste, ii) bagasse, iii) bio jet kerosene, iv) biodiesel, v) biogases, vi) biogasoline, vii) black liquor, viii) charcoal, ix) fuelwood, x) other liquid biofuels, xi) other vegetal material and residues.
